Knockout from Ar-46 : l=3 neutron removal and deviations from eikonal theory

Abstract
The Be-9(Ar-46,Ar-45+gamma)X one-neutron removal reaction has been studied in inverse kinematics at 70 MeV/nucleon. Coincidences with gamma rays served to disentangle knockout events leading to the Ar-45 ground state. The measured partial cross section corresponds to a spectroscopic factor of 4.9(7). The residue momentum distribution is compared with new calculations based on eikonal theory and represents the first case of an L=3 neutron removal, as is expected for populating a 0f(7/2) hole in the N=28 projectile. However, the measured Ar-45 momentum distribution has a marked low-momentum tail suggestive of dissipative effects whereas the eikonal model predictions are symmetric. The angular distribution of the residues confirms that there is a deviation from the model.
